Output 40eb58677559820908e9f344174813869d34c5b16b53b0778136863a42effc5a:11

value
7513659288
script pubkey
OP_0 OP_PUSHBYTES_32 c04651c6146d638eee4ec6d6cb8b44d50fa27667b4e9348f45eb5a98cf5009c4
address
bc1qcpr9r3s5d43camjwcmtvhz6y6586yan8kn5nfr69addf3n6sp8zqccp0wy
transaction
40eb58677559820908e9f344174813869d34c5b16b53b0778136863a42effc5a
spent
true